Hope you are making your partner feel loved and special this Valentine’s day? Love is in the air and if you want to be innovative and not go the conventional way to say the three magical words ‘I love you’ then you must say good bye to chocolates, wine and flowers. This is a special day for lovers and you should make sure your partner feels romantic and loved.

To begin with you can change the hello tune of your mobile number. You should upload the favorite romantic number that your partner loves. Small efforts impact greatly and this is a subtle way to make him or her feel special and loved. You can stick to classic songs by Bryan Adams or download one of the recent numbers so that every time your valentine calls you up she would feel great and keep calling you again and again.

You must have heard that music is the food of love. All the romantic couples should go to the terrace or their gardens with a guitar and sing romantic melodies for their partner. What better way to confess love than singing love songs. If your valentine is a Bollywood fan then you can never go wrong with the timeless number ‘Teri Ore” from the flick Singh is King. However, you can be contemporary by singing a romantic number from films like ‘Aisha’, Anjana Anjani and so on.

There is no dearth of opportunities for romantic couples. You can express your undying love for your partner this valentine in a musical way.
